Beyond ChatGPT: Context Engineering for Scientists with Dr. Lennart Nacke

💡 How can scientists move beyond generic AI prompts to design workflows that are faster, smarter, and more impactful?

In this episode of the ⁠Science with Impact Podcast⁠, Dr. Lennart Nacke, University Research Chair at the University of Waterloo, shares his journey from game design to academic entrepreneurship. He unpacks the flaws of traditional publishing, the rise of alternative models, and the role of social media in science communication. Dr. Nacke also introduces “context engineering”—designing AI prompts with audience, purpose, and constraints in mind—to help researchers produce clearer, more accurate work.

  • 📋 What is it about?

  • Lennart explores how AI can streamline academic writing and research, from prompt design to literature reviews, while addressing challenges like hallucinations and plagiarism. He also critiques broken publishing incentives and argues for open platforms and entrepreneurial mindsets in science.


    🔑 Key Takeaway: AI isn’t replacing scientists—it’s amplifying them. With strong prompts, clear context, and critical thinking, researchers can work faster and share science that reaches beyond academia.
